Ring Signatures only apply to senders and grow exponentially with every transaction you make (and are randomly chosen for) 16^N, N=number of transactions. At N=3 you already have an anon set of 4,096 and that grows over time without any further input required from you.
Receiver anon set is every Monero user that has ever existed thanks to Stealth Addresses
For Bitcoin both your sender and receiver anon set is only as large as your coinjoin peers and very few Bitcoiners coinjoin let alone every transaction
this territory is moderated